Using Augmented Reality Technologies to Enhance Students' Engagement and Achievement in Science Laboratories
This article aims to explore the impact of AR on the learning outcomes of college freshmen and their knowledge about the biology lab course. In a study, a basic biology lab course app was developed using AR technology. The students used this app to prepare for a basic biology lab course, and carry on self-learning without the help of instructors. The results showed that by integrating AR technology into the instruction, the students took on a more positive autonomous learning attitude; they were able to gain a better grasp of the basic biology lab knowledge through the interactive operation as well as cooperative learning. In addition, the students were found to have learned the importance of scientific knowledge with this interactive technology. The basic biology lab course app developed in the study offered the benefits of autonomous learning, situational simulation and interactive experience.
